Enrollment and Course Period Policy
A full-time student is enrolled for 10 months; yearlong academic courses are designed to be completed within that time. Your teachers will provide teacher services during the 10-month period from the date of enrollment. At the end of 10 months, students may arrange a 1-month grace period with their teachers if needed to complete unfinished work.
For one-semester enrollments, the enrollment period is for 5 months with the possibility of a 2-week grace period, if needed.
If sufficient progress has not been made, parents may arrange for a paid 4-month extension on a 10-month enrollment or a 2-month extension on a 5-month enrollment. In some extreme cases, a full re-enrollment may be necessary. Please read our Extension Program Policy.
Full-Time Student Status Policy
Full-time students must carry at least 40 credits per year, with 30 of those in core courses. Semester students must carry at least 20 credits per semester, with 15 of those in core courses. The remaining credits may be earned in electives.
Attendance Policy
All students must make reasonable progress in their coursework. While students may make special arrangements with their teacher, students who have made no progress in a course for 60 days without prior arrangement may be withdrawn from that course by Laurel Springs School.
Extension Program Policy
All-Inclusive pricing covers a 10-month period. A 1-month grace period may be arranged at no charge. If a student needs additional time to complete a course, an extension must be purchased. All-Inclusive pricing for semester courses covers 5 months including a 2-week grace period. Laurel Springs grants only one extension per course. If work is not completed during the extension period, a student must re-enroll and pay tuition for the semester being completed. All fees are due at the time of extension. High School Graduation Policy
The following guidelines are for students who wish to graduate from Laurel Springs School.
Core Course Requirements
- Students must complete all required courses in their chosen course of study in order to remain eligible for graduation.
- Students must enroll in all courses prior to registering for graduation.
- All courses must be complete prior to December 31 of the graduating year
Unit Requirements
- Full Year - minimum of 40 units taken at Laurel Springs School
- 30 units of core courses
- 10 units of electives
- Semester - minimum of 20 units taken at Laurel Springs School
- 15 units of core courses
- 5 units of electives
Prior to Enrollment
- All official transcripts must be received from each prior High School attended
- Academic plan must be completed and approved by a Senior Academic Advisor or College Advisor
High School Honors Course Policy
Students requesting Honor courses will either be asked to take a placement test or produce transcripts demonstrating a grade “B” or better in previous courses taken of the same discipline. Please review with your Enrollment Advisor the process for honor placement.
